Overview
A man seeks refuge in his small house at the foot of the mountain. As time passes and silence envelops the rooms, a voice from the past echoes, flowing endlessly through the worn audio cassettes. Among the artisan’s pebbles, the man tries to recreate the face of that voice, while the entity observes and feeds on his obsession. A tale of solitude, art, and connection beyond reality, accompanied by the verses of poet Antonia Pozzi.
